Sturgis tennis ends season in regional round

Date:

VICKSBURG — The Sturgis tennis season came to a close earlier this week at the regional tournament.

Vicksburg was the host for this year’s regional, which saw Gull Lake take first place with 26 points. Stevensville-Lakeshore was second with 22 points and St. Joseph finished third with 21. Sturgis came in sixth position this year with five points.

George Ebert had the longest run of the day for the Trojans. He was seeded third in the first singles flight and had a bye in the first round. Ebert then beat Maddox Rosalin of Vicksburg 7-5, 3-6, 6-2 to reach the semifinals. There, he fell to Spencer Coates of Lakeshore 6-0, 6-2.

At second singles, Carter Oswald won his opening round match over Kevin Vicenzi 6-1, 6-1. He then fell 6-2, 6-2 to Ethan Leineke of Gull Lake in the next round.

Brody Currier won a match as well at third singles. He beat Marshall’s Landen Emmons 6-0, 6-0 in the opening round, but fell 6-1, 6-0 to top-seeded Donevin Ruchti of St. Joseph in the next round. Fourth singles saw Logan White drop a 6-1, 6-2 match to Brady Halfman of Edwardsburg in the opening round.

The second doubles team of Cooper and Easton Barkby reached the second round. They defeated Harrison Nessel and Brady Hill of Marshall 6-3, 6-3 in the opening round. The Barkbys then dropped a 6-2, 7-5 decision to Sanjan Ameresh and Ramxi Dumbke of St. Joseph in the next round.

The first doubles team of Alex Cypher and Andrew Scheske lost their opening match. Brian Young and Paxton Daniel of Niles defeated them 3-6, 6-3 and 6-1. In third doubles action, the team of Brayden Bibb and Dominic Brown fell to Abe Knight and Logan Paluzzi of Niles 3-6, 6-2, 6-3. The fourth doubles team of Johnathan Bickle and Nixon Orpilla fell in their opening match to Sean MacRitchie and Alex Steele of Plainwell at 5-7, 6-2 and 7-6 (4).
